Output 173085df9ed9b81eca67aec323cd02beef4defe8fa8c52d12e1019e6e1e6c43d:0

value
623593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4463c45cb1a1d15a5ab7645477a45dd389a227b0 OP_EQUAL
address
37vdPXKo11EJUPnxp9nHMgSMLSgAUfU19N
transaction
173085df9ed9b81eca67aec323cd02beef4defe8fa8c52d12e1019e6e1e6c43d
spent
true